Source : Webster's Revised Unabridged Dictionary (1913)

Obscenity \Ob*scen"i*ty\, n.; pl. {Obscenities}. [L. obscentias:
   cf.F. obsc['e]nit['e].]
   That quality in words or things which presents what is
   offensive to chasity or purity of mind; obscene or impure
   lanquage or acts; moral impurity; lewdness; obsceneness; as,
   the obscenity of a speech, or a picture.

         Mr.Cowley asserts plainly, that obscenity has no place
         in wit.                                  --Dryden.

         No pardon vile obscenity should find.    --Pope.
